Value of the Indocyanine Green Fluorescence Score in Predicting Postoperative Hypoparathyroidism in Thyroid Surgery — A Prospective Observational Study

Acta Endo (Buc) 2025, 21 (2): 153-163
doi: 10.4183/aeb.2025.153

Context. Postoperative hypoparathyroidism is the most frequent complication of total thyroidectomy (transient form, 19-38%). Indocyanine green (ICG) fluorescence imaging is validated for parathyroid perfusion assessment; its predictive value combined with strict in situ preservation has not been reported in Romania. Objective. To evaluate the predictive performance of the Vidal Fortuny ICG score for transient postoperative hypoparathyroidism. Design. Prospective observational single-centre study (February 2024 - February 2025) at the National Institute of Endocrinology “C.I. Parhon”, Bucharest. Subjects and methods. Twenty-four consecutive adults received intraoperative ICG (5 mg IV; Karl Storz IMAGE1 S™ Rubina®) during thyroid surgery. Each parathyroid gland (PG) was assigned an ICG score (0/1/2) and a signal-to-background ratio versus the common carotid artery. Primary endpoint: biochemical hypoparathyroidism at 24 hours (PTH < 15 pg/mL or total Ca < 8.0 mg/dL). Results. Twenty-one women and 3 men; mean age 55.2 ± 14.1 years. All four PGs were identified in every patient (96/96, 100%). Score distribution (score 2/ 1/ 0): 63.5%/ 32.3%/ 4.2%. Transient hypoparathyroidism: 25.0%; dysphonia at 6 weeks: 0%. Sensitivity 66.7%, specificity 100%, PPV 100%, NPV 90%; LR– 0.33 (LR+ undefined: specificity 100%). Conclusions. As an adjunct to careful anatomical dissection, the ICG score reliably identifies devascularized parathyroid glands (specificity and PPV both 100%). In situ preservation without autotransplantation was safe. ICG complements anatomical dissection and warrants routine integration.
